Recent research in Boston, USA, revealed that transport pollutants have an impact on child development. New Scientist magazine reported that pollutant emissions can reduce a child’s IQ score by as much as 3 points. Also, diesel engine particulate emissions are very damaging to human health. In June 2007 the Chartered Society of Physiotherapy made a press release citing 10,000 UK deaths per year are attributable to particulate size of 10 microns or smaller (PM10), with 25% of UK atmospheric PM10 attributable to transport.
